Ingredients
4 Small to medium rump steaks
1 tbsp Butter
4 tsp Crushed garlic
2 Spring onions-finely chopped
1/2 cups Cream
2 tbsp Worcestershire sauce
1 tbsp Brandy-(optional)
Directions
- Cook the steaks to your liking in a frypan.
- Remove the steaks when cooked leaving the juices in the frypan.
- Add the butter to the same pan and melt until bubbling.
- Add the spring onions and garlic and cook over medium heat for one minute.
- Add the Worcestershire sauce and brandy and stir well to combine.
- Reduce the heat and add the cream and cook simmer gently for 4 – 5 minutes or until reduced and thick.
- Season with salt and pepper.
- Add the steaks back to the pan to warm through and serve immediately, spooning the sauce on top.
